Output aa27de53693e0f7b2e8345dab70e5ca7fc76f44a2e8acdaf13c89e8259997835:39

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1eb123a8c3059126bd9739e47474e0c0498c0ed10f05d067be055eb0df9f5b72
address
bc1pr6cj82xrqkgjd0vh88j8ga8qcpyccrk3puzaqea7q40tphultdeqlt7wu9
transaction
aa27de53693e0f7b2e8345dab70e5ca7fc76f44a2e8acdaf13c89e8259997835
spent
true